Abstract
The present invention relates to a kind of key position bulge degree-measuring systems, including:Image capture device is arranged in the top of supermarket check out counters, for carrying out image data acquiring to the scene near supermarket check out counters, to obtain and export cashier scene image;Telescopic support struts are arranged on described image collecting device, at the roof of the top for described image collecting device to be fixed on to supermarket check out counters;Wherein, for the telescopic support struts in Elongation Mode, described image collecting device is located at the lower section on the roof of the top of supermarket check out counters;And the telescopic support struts, in collapsed mode, described image collecting device is retracted in the roof of the top of supermarket check out counters.By means of the invention it is possible to effectively safeguard on-site monitoring equipment not by other people malicious sabotages.

In addition, the inside of the DSP processing chips has special hardware using the separated Harvard structure of program and data
Multiplier, widely used pile line operation provide special DSP instructions, can be used for quickly realizing at various digital signals
Adjustment method.
According to the requirement of Digital Signal Processing, DSP processing chips generally have some following main features:(1) one
A multiplication and a sub-addition can be completed in a instruction cycle.(2) program and data space is separated, can simultaneously access instruction and
Data.(3) there is quick RAM in piece, usually can simultaneously be accessed in two pieces by independent data/address bus.(4) there is low open
It sells or without overhead loop and the hardware supported redirected.(5) quickly interrupt processing and Hardware I/O are supported.(6) have in the monocycle
Multiple hardware address generators of interior operation.(7) multiple operations can be executed parallel.(8) support pile line operation, make fetching,
The operations such as decoding and execution can be with Overlapped Execution.
Classified according to the data format of DSP processing chips work.The DSP processing chips that data are worked with fixed point format
Referred to as fixed DSP processing chip, such as TMS320C1X/C2X, TMS320C2XX/C5X, TMS320C54X/C62XX system of TI companies
Row, the ADSP21XX series of AD companies, the DSP16/16A of AT & T Corp., the MC56000 etc. of Motolora companies.With floating-point lattice
Formula work is known as Floating-point DSP processing chip, such as the TMS320C3X/C4X/C8X of TI companies, the ADSP21XXX systems of AD companies
Row, the DSP32/32C of AT & T Corp., the MC96002 etc. of Motolora companies.
Not exclusively, some DSP processing chips are used and are made by oneself floating-point format used by different Floating-point DSP processing chips
The floating-point format of justice, such as TMS320C3X, and some DSP processing chips then use the standard floating-point format of IEEE, such as Motorola
The ZR35325 etc. of the MB86232 and ZORAN companies of MC96002, FUJITSU company of company.
